MITS raises more than £250,000 for charity

James Hanley

This year's MITS Award gala evening in honour of Simon Cowell raised more than £250,000 for Nordoff Robbins and The BRIT Trust, it has been announced.

The Syco Entertainment chief received the award from One Direction on Monday (November 2) at London's Grosvenor House Hotel in recognition of his outstanding contribution to the music and entertainment industry, plus many charitable causes.

More than 1,200 people attended the event, which featured performances from Olly Murs, Leona Lewis, Labrinth and Il Divo.
